The application of Colorimeter in purple rice color difference detection and its measurement steps:
A Colorimeter can be used to measure and analyze the color of purple rice. By measuring the color data of purple rice, the quality and maturity of purple rice can be judged.
Prepare the sample: Take out the purple rice sample to be tested and place it in an environment with sufficient light and pure color.
Turn on the Colorimeter and preheat: press the power button and wait for a few minutes. After the instrument performs self-test, you can start measuring.
Calibrate the instrument: Perform calibration operations according to the instrument's instructions to ensure the accuracy of the measurement results.
Set measurement parameters: Select the purple rice color detection mode and set measurement parameters as needed, such as light source type, observation angle, etc.
Measure the sample: Aim the probe of the Colorimeter at the purple rice sample and press the measurement button to measure. Repeat multiple times for more accurate results.
Record and analyze data: Record and analyze measurement results, such as color coordinates, color difference values, etc.
